titleOfInvention | Rock wool production system capable of recycling industrial waste |
abstract | The utility model discloses a rock wool production system for recycling industrial waste, which comprises a plasma high-temperature melting furnace and a rock wool production device; the waste gas produced by the rock wool production device is connected with a gas pipeline of the plasma high-temperature melting furnace. The system can treat industrial solid waste into industrial rock wool products, can also treat waste gas generated by a curing furnace in rock wool production, completely decomposes phenol and formaldehyde in the waste gas, utilizes waste heat, and has the advantages of low investment, high efficiency and simple implementation. |
